What is Hick’s Law in UX design?

Updated May 6, 2026

Short answer

Hick’s Law states that decision time increases with the number of choices.

Deep explanation

Hick’s Law explains that users take longer to decide when presented with many options. UX designers reduce cognitive overload by simplifying choices, grouping options, or using progressive disclosure.
